About The Role

You will join a data engineering team responsible for building and maintaining a large-scale, longitudinal data asset that draws on multiple source systems and channels. The pipeline extracts, transforms, and loads data into a trusted analytical resource accessed by a broad community of data users and analysts.

Key Responsibilities

Pipeline development

Design, build, and maintain ETL/ELT data pipelines that extract from multiple sources, apply transformations, and load into a governed analytical data asset.

Technical leadership

Plan and lead development across sets of related stories, taking end-to-end responsibility for delivery and quality within your work stream.

System ownership

Develop and maintain a deep understanding of the full data system architecture, and take responsibility for sharing that knowledge across the team.

Stakeholder engagement

Work closely with Product Owners and Business Analysts to translate requirements into well-defined, deliverable technical solutions.

Coaching & mentoring

Support the growth of more junior colleagues through active mentoring, code review, and hands-on technical guidance.

Data quality & governance

Ensure data pipelines produce trusted, accurate, and well-documented outputs that meet organisational data governance standards.

What We're Looking For

  • Demonstrable experience building and maintaining large-scale data pipelines (ETL/ELT) in a production environment
  • Strong proficiency in SQL and at least one data-oriented programming language (Python, Scala, or similar)
  • Experience with cloud-based data platforms and big data technologies (e.g. AWS, Spark, Hadoop, or equivalent)
  • Ability to lead delivery on complex, multi-story work streams with minimal oversight
  • Experience working in Agile teams, collaborating with Product Owners and Business Analysts on requirements definition
  • Proven ability to coach and mentor junior engineers, with a genuine interest in developing others
  • Comfortable owning and communicating technical architecture decisions across both technical and non-technical audiences
  • Experience with data quality frameworks, testing practices, and data governance principles
  • Active SC clearance held at point of application — strict requirement, no exceptions
